Alternate Title(s) of Bill HR 7553

Ensuring States Support Law Enforcement Act
To provide that in order to be eligible for a grant under the Edward Byrne Memorial Justice Assistance Grant Program, a State shall provide the Secretary of Homeland Security access to the State department of motor vehicles records for the purpose of enforcing the immigration laws.
